I'm frightened after losing text with Simplenote, not only apps show nothing about the sync status of notes, but visibly servers override data on terminals instead of merging pending changes before....
Steps to reproduce
- Exit a note in windows 10 Simplenote Client, eg. deleting a big chunk of text
- Edit the same note on mobile Android app without letting it sync first (eg. Plane Mode), eg. add text after the chunk which is in pending deletion
- Remove Plane Mode on mobile
- Instead of merging the changes, the data is overwritten on mobile, losing the "pending insertion" chunk of text which was entered on mobile
- The History of the note only deals with the data which was once stored on server, no trace of the added text
What I expected
Have an automatic merge of deletion+append, or a "merge conflict" at worst, not a brutal override of the mobile data with the server's one
What happened instead
Loss of text (= worst bug possible)
OS version
Windows 10 on PC, Android Oxygenos 5.0.5 on oneplus 3T
I'm frightened after losing text with Simplenote, not only apps show nothing about the sync status of notes, but visibly servers override data on terminals instead of merging pending changes before....
Steps to reproduce
What I expected
Have an automatic merge of deletion+append, or a "merge conflict" at worst, not a brutal override of the mobile data with the server's one
What happened instead
Loss of text (= worst bug possible)
OS version
Windows 10 on PC, Android Oxygenos 5.0.5 on oneplus 3T